Inverse
torch_inverse(self)
self |
(Tensor) the input tensor of size (*, n, n) where |
Takes the inverse of the square matrix input
. input
can be batches
of 2D square tensors, in which case this function would return a tensor composed of
individual inverses.
Irrespective of the original strides, the returned tensors will be transposed, i.e. with strides like `input.contiguous().transpose(-2, -1).stride()`
if (torch_is_installed()) { ## Not run: x = torch_rand(c(4, 4)) y = torch_inverse(x) z = torch_mm(x, y) z torch_max(torch_abs(z - torch_eye(4))) # Max non-zero # Batched inverse example x = torch_randn(c(2, 3, 4, 4)) y = torch_inverse(x) z = torch_matmul(x, y) torch_max(torch_abs(z - torch_eye(4)$expand_as(x))) # Max non-zero ## End(Not run) }
